The Department of Labor Employment, Training Staff (DOL) and Career Advisors are available assist you with career needs through Delaware Libraries.

Schedule a FREE 30 minute phone consultation! An Employment/Career Advisor will call you at the appointed time to discuss any questions you have regarding career and related needs.

  • Search for jobs, explore career paths
  • Develop your resume with keywords and search-friendly phrases
  • Learn about employment and training programs
  • Learn about apprenticeship programs
  • Find out about veteran programs
  • Apply for Unemployment Insurance Claims
  • Employers can schedule meetings to help with hiring needs
  • Learn how to use a computer (*due to Covid-19, no in-person assistance)
  • Find job leads online
  • Write a resume including an online resume
  • Practice interviews
  • Learn about useful job hunting strategies and tools
  • Work on your GED, take practice tests
  • Take occupational & academic classes
